India had a bumper day in 21st Commonwealth Games where the country claimed its biggest single-day haul of the ongoing edition, ensnaring eight gold medals across five disciplines.
In the other news from the Gold Coast, New Zealand's David Nyika and their women's hockey team crashed hosts' party.
